Buck Creek Campground

November 29, 2017 by

About: This campground offers a more primitive, quiet camping experience. Situated along Buck Creek in old growth forest, were every campsite can hear the rushing water. Activities in the area include fishing, hiking, and bicycle riding. Fees: See http://www.fs.usda.gov for rates. Clear Creek Campground

November 29, 2017 by

About: Clear Creek campground is located near the Sauk River along the Mountain Loop Highway. Notable in the area are the stately old fir trees. The under growth is fairly sparse offering a more open communal camping experience. Fees: See http://www.fs.usda.gov for rates.
